Tips for Driving Off-Road Safely
While discovering off-road terrains can be thrilling, it's crucial to focus on safety and security to guarantee a smooth experience. Initially, familiarize yourself with your 4WD camper's controls and attributes. Know how to engage 4x4, readjust tire pressure, and utilize low-range tailoring. Prior to hitting the road, examine the weather condition and surface problems-- some courses may be impassable after rain.When driving, preserve a constant speed to stay clear of getting stuck or blowing up. Maintain a risk-free range from various other vehicles and prevent unexpected maneuvers. If you run into barriers, assess them thoroughly prior to continuing. It's a good idea to have a spotter to guide you via complicated spots.Always pack important security equipment, consisting of a first-aid set, additional water, and recuperation devices. Don't forget to let somebody recognize your course and anticipated return time. With these ideas in mind, you'll appreciate a more secure off-road experience.

Choosing the Right Camping Site
Selecting the right camping site can make or break your 4WD camper adventure, so it's critical to think about several crucial elements. Beginning by inspecting for accessibility; you want a site your camper can quickly reach. Try to find recognized camping sites that provide services like water and washrooms, or take into consideration more remote places for privacy. Take notice of the terrain; level ground is ideal for establishing your camper, while avoiding low locations can help keep you completely dry during rain. Additionally, consider closeness to hiking tracks or breathtaking spots to optimize your experience. Lastly, ensure you appreciate regional guidelines and wildlife, as this maintains both you and nature safe. Happy outdoor camping!

What Is the Age Requirement for Renting a 4WD Camper?
To rent a 4WD camper, you generally require to be at the very least 21 years of ages. Some companies may require you to be 25 or cost extra costs for more youthful drivers, so check ahead of time.
